gap Between What You Believe Your Health and What It Really Is

Sometimes there’s a big gap between perception and reality when judging your own health. According to a recent American Heart Association (AHA) survey, nearly 40 percent of Americans thought they were in ideal heart health, when in reality, less than one percent match the ideal profile. The Wyoming Department of Health lists cardiovascular disease as the top cause of death. The AHA has created "My Life Check," an online assessment tool that gives users an overall health score and pointers on how to improve health.
Brenda Quinn with the A-H-A says there are seven little steps to take along the way for a healthier heart.






Quinn advises gathering up basic health records for an accurate assessment from the website.






Quinn says each component is manageable, although some are more of a challenge than others. The health assessment and action plan are available free at MyLifeCheck.Heart.org.
